Running Ubuntu 14.04, fresh install
The Unity Greeter does not reflect the currently chosen background as it
did in Ubuntu 13.10. I am aware of the permissions required so as an
example I selected a wallpaper that came with Ubuntu
/usr/share/backgrounds/Foggy_Forest_by_Jake_Stewart.jpg
After setting this as my own wallpaper, I rebooted.
The unity greeter still shows the purple oregami wallpaper as a background. I
even tried setting permissions to 777 on 'Foggy_Forest_by_Jake_Stewart.jpg ',
but the greeter still did not change. I did verify in dconf-editor that the
com.canonical.unity-greeter/background had been set to the path above.
I also had a look at the log files and they only seem to point to
warty-final-ubuntu.png, never my custom choice. (Attached)
I was not able to find any configuration files so did not know where to
dig around for this.
